SB 137, as introduced, Emmerson. Developmental services: regional centers.
Under existing law, the Lanterman Developmental Disabilities Services Act, the State Department of Developmental Services is authorized to contract with regional centers to provide support and services to individuals with developmental disabilities. Existing law requires a regional center to include specified information on its Internet Web site for the purpose of promoting transparency and access to public information that includes specified information.
This bill would require that information to include specified information about payments to vendors and to nonprofit housing organizations.
Vote: majority. Appropriation: no. Fiscal committee: yes. State-mandated local program: no.
